Answer:

Volumetric flow rate: Q = 1000 L/s

Explanation:

Volumetric flow rate, also called the rate of fluid flow, is described as volume of fluid that passes a particular point per unit time. The SI unit of volumetric flow rate is m³/s.  

Whereas, mass flow rate is defined as the mass of substance that passes through a point per unit of time. SI unit is kg/s.

Given- mass flow rate: ṁ = 1 kg/s and density: ρ = 1 kg/m³

Therefore, volumetric flow rate can be calculated by

[tex]Q = \frac{\dot{m}}{\rho } = \frac{1 kg/s}{1 kg/m^{3}} = 1 m^{3}/s[/tex]

Since, 1 m³/s = 1000 L/s

Therefore, volumetric flow rate: Q = 1 m³/s = 1000 L/s
